Output 95a136abe7bd1362cd4d788f598e37630c1a156f9c90b076634b4935baecd2b5:15

value
5990281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3980eee638ea241c75e10d940231158fa7276816 OP_EQUALVERIFY OP_CHECKSIG
address
16F3yNUBpq2BVVbrQ83YD5FN9MiwWWFCuH
transaction
95a136abe7bd1362cd4d788f598e37630c1a156f9c90b076634b4935baecd2b5
spent
true